Cashew prices rose by Rs 5 per kg in the national capital today backed up by increased buying support from retailers and stockists amid low stocks.
Furthermore, fall in supplies from growing regions supported the uptrend.
Cashew kernel No 180, No 210, No 240 and No 320 rose by Rs 5 each to settle at Rs 1,070-1,080, Rs 970-980 Rs 870-880 and Rs 770-780 per kg, respectively.

Marketmen said increased buying by retailers and stockists against restricted supplies from growing belts, mainly pushed up cashew prices.
